After 3 years in a 400 sq ft space, I've learned that productivity isn't about having the biggest desk — it's about smart, space-saving gear that reduces mental clutter. Two game-changers: a vertical monitor arm with built-in cable management (cuts visual chaos by 70%) and a dual-mode footrest that doubles as under-desk storage. Both improved focus more than any ergonomic chair ever did. Also, a USB-C hub with a built-in power meter helped me kill energy vampires draining my laptop battery. Small tweaks, big ROI on attention span.
TL;DR: In tight spaces, focus-boosting gear > comfort-only upgrades. A vertical monitor arm and smart footrest/storage combo made my tiny office actually work.
